Modern family life is often more complex than it used to be, which makes clear legal planning even more important.
• Rising property values are bringing more families into inheritance tax territory.
• Blended families can create more complicated legal and financial arrangements.
• Couples who live together do not always have the same legal protections as married couples or civil partners.
• Sharing a home does not automatically mean you will inherit your partner’s estate.
• If you have children, a will is essential because informal family agreements are not enough to appoint guardians if something happens to you.
More than 59% of UK adults have not written a will, which shows how easy it is to delay something so important. For many people, making a will can feel daunting and unappealing.
It can also feel like an “elephant in the room” conversation when you need to discuss it with your family or loved ones, which is why many people put it off.
